Finwise CFO Robert Wahlman Withholds 3,918 Shares for Taxes

What Happened
Robert E. Wahlman, Chief Financial Officer of Finwise Bancorp (FINW), had 3,918 shares withheld to satisfy a tax obligation (transaction code F). The shares are recorded at $14.00 each, for a total value of $54,852. This was a share-withholding to cover taxes—not an open-market sale.

Context
A code F withholding is typically a routine administrative step after an option exercise or RSU vesting where the company retains shares to cover taxes. This is not the same as an insider selling shares on the open market and generally does not by itself indicate a change in the insider’s view of the company. For investors, outright purchases by insiders tend to be more informative than tax-related withholdings.
